Mr. Cecil Williams a member of Centenary Methodist Church, Vadodara promoted to his glory today. Mr. Cecil Williams a former cricketer who played for Baroda Ranji and railway team from 1961-62 to 1977-78. He was also a captain of the Baroda Ranji team.  After that he was continuously involved with cricket related activities throughout his life playing different role.  He is survived by his wife Mrs. Chetna Cecil Williams, his son Connor Cecil Williams, his daughter Namita Williams, grandchildren Hannah, Misha & Mayra.

His son Connor Cecil Williams also played for Vadodara Ranji team (1995-96 to 2010-2011) and was selected in Indian TEST team touring South Africa and England but did not get a chance to play any test. He is also playing different role in cricket world.

Handwritten Gujarati Bible was inaugurated at Centenary Methodist Church, Vadodara on March 26, 2017.

Today, the 26th of March, was marked historic for the whole Methodist congregation of Vadodara and especially, The Centenary Methodist Church, as the first of its kind, The Gujarati Hand Written Bible was inaugurated in today’s worship service by Honourable Bishop N.L Karkare. The Bible was written by 500 God loving members of various Gujarati churches of Vadodara and put together by the hard working members of the Editorial Committee, under the leadership of District Superintendent as well as various dedicated pastors of Vadodara. 

This historic Bible weighs a total of 26 kilograms and consists of approximately 1200 pages which were written in three phases, the sessions for which were held in Webb Memorial Girls’ High School.
